Growing GDP: India’s Development Story
- What was India’s GDP growth rate in Q1 of FY 2025-26? – 7.8 percent
- What is the total contribution of private consumption to India’s GDP? – About 60 percent
- The manufacturing sector currently contributes 17% to GDP; what is the target by 2030? – 25 percent
- With 1.9 lakh recognized startup enterprises, what is India’s global rank in innovation and startups? – Third
- What was the government’s public investment in infrastructure in FY 2024-25? – About 11 lakh crore INR
